Happy Nightmare by Sin City Seeds: A Comprehensive Strain Guide
Introduction
Happy Nightmare by Sin City Seeds is a unique cannabis strain that has quickly captured the attention of both connoisseurs and cultivators. This predominantly indica strain carries a fascinating heritage and is celebrated for its balanced profile, marrying the invigorating spark of high-energy strains with the relaxed, soothing attributes typical of classic indica genetics.
The strain owes its name to the intriguing duality in its effects, as users often report an initial uplifting euphoria that gradually transitions into deep relaxation and sedation. Whether you’re looking to alleviate symptoms of fatigue, manage intermittent insomnia, or simply enjoy a balanced recreational experience, Happy Nightmare offers a compelling choice for many cannabis enthusiasts.

Comprehensive Cultivation Guide
Growing Happy Nightmare requires a precise blend of art and science, given its distinct genetics and balanced effects. The strain thrives in controlled indoor environments as well as in suitably temperate outdoor climates, boasting a flowering period of 8-11 weeks under optimal conditions.
For indoor cultivation, it is recommended to maintain a light schedule of 12 hours on and 12 hours off to trigger abundant bud development. Growers have reported yield increases of up to 20% when using high-quality LED lighting systems that mimic the full spectrum of natural sunlight.
Providing a nutrient-rich medium is essential; many cultivators prefer organic soil amendments with a pH maintained between 6.0 and 6.5. Detailed soil tests have shown that a balanced nitrogen, phosphorus, and potassium (NPK) ratio supports optimal growth, thereby enhancing the strain’s characteristic dense buds.
Outdoor growers are advised to plant Happy Nightmare in regions with moderate climates where temperatures typically hover around 20°C to 28°C (68°F to 82°F) during the growing season. In these regions, the strain tends to produce frosty, resinous buds, a quality often associated with higher potency and improved flavor profiles.
Environmental control plays a crucial role in maximizing yield and maintaining plant health. Humidity levels should be monitored closely during the flowering stage, with ideal humidity maintained at around 40-50% to prevent mold formation and other moisture-related issues.
Regular application of organic fertilizers, combined with periodic foliar feeding, has been statistically shown to increase cannabinoid yields by up to 15%. This is particularly important for Happy Nightmare, where the chemical composition directly influences both the aroma and the experiential effects.
The pruning and training of the plants are vital techniques in securing an even canopy and ensuring that each bud receives ample light. Techniques such as low-stress training (LST) and topping are recommended to promote lateral growth. In many cultivator reports, these methods have led to an average yield improvement of 25-30% by ensuring better light penetration and air circulation.
Disease resistance is another factor to consider, and Happy Nightmare is noted for its relative resilience in the face of common issues like powdery mildew. Prevention strategies include the use of organic fungicides and ensuring good air circulation. Growers can also use preventive measures like neem oil sprays, which have been scientifically recognized for reducing the risk of infestations by up to 40%.
